What is Costa Rican Coffee?

Costa Rican coffee is globally recognised for its exceptional quality. Its unique character is derived from being grown at high altitudes in the lush volcanic highlands around Alajuela, Naranjo, and Lourdes.

The coffee cherries are cultivated at 1,550 meters above sea level. The fertile volcanic soil, cool mountain climate, and consistent rainfall contribute to their gradual maturation, creating a concentrated flavour profile.

Sustainable Choice

Finca Banyai is a micro plantation located in Costa Rica’s coffee-growing highlands. It is operated by a dedicated team of Hungarian scientists and conservation experts, supported by locals with decades of experience.

The beans are hand-picked in complete harmony with nature, ensuring that only ripe fruit is selected. They are then gently washed and expertly roasted in small batches using traditional methods, allowing their authentic flavour to shine.
